Web survival with god: It is based on the true story of a uruguayan rugby team whose plane crashed in the andes mountains in 1972. Web piers paul read, third son of poet and art critic sir herbert read, was born in 1941, raised in north yorkshire, and educated by benedictine monks at ampleforth college.
